Macron to Host Zelensky in France for Peace Discussions

French President Emmanuel Macron is set to welcome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ky on March 13, 2026. This meeting follows the recent gathering of the Coalition of Willing, which took place on February 24, 2026, where representatives from 35 participating countries reaffirmed their commitment to support Ukraine in establishing conditions for a sustainable and lasting peace.

The discussions will focus on the current state of affairs regarding Ukraine, France’s role, and the support from European partners in safeguarding Ukraine’s sovereignty. Additionally, leaders will explore strategies to increase pressure on Russia, including measures against its shadow fleet.

Macron and Zelensky will also address the conditions necessary for a fair and enduring peace, while reviewing the commitments made under the Coalition of Willing concerning security guarantees.

On March 12, Zelensky will be visiting Romania, where he is scheduled to meet with President Nicusor Dan. He will also engage with Prime Minister Ilie Boloshan and visit an F-16 pilot training center.

Sources indicate that Zelensky’s upcoming trip to France is a significant step in his diplomatic efforts.
